Synopsis: |
Born into a family of Methodist preachers in Country Durham, Joshua Castle grows up knowing that he too will become a minister. Though his faith is strong, his young heart is broken when he goes to Bristol to train, leaving behind him Emma Meikle, the beautiful daughter of the pub landlord. For both Emma and Joshua know that their backgrounds are very different, and that their love will never be allowed. In Bristol Joshua meets the Matthews family, wealthy industrialists, and their daughter Patience. Though his Methodist upbringing is at odds with their lavish lifestyle, Joshua is attracted to Patience, and - when his letters to Emma remain unanswered - allows himself to be drawn into the family. When he eventually returns north it is with Patience as his bride - to a community and a people whose lives he hopes to be able to change through the power of the Word. |
